The Importance of Loft in Golf Clubs

Understanding Loft and Its Effect on Ball Flight

When it comes to golf clubs, loft refers to the angle between the clubface and the shaft when the club is in a vertical position. This angle plays a crucial role in determining the trajectory and distance of the ball flight.

  • Higher loft: The higher the loft, the more the ball will be lifted into the air, resulting in shorter distance but a higher trajectory. This is beneficial for shots around the green or for those that require a softer landing.
  • Lower loft: The lower the loft, the less the ball will be lifted into the air, resulting in longer distance but a lower trajectory. This is beneficial for longer shots or for those that require more distance.

Understanding the relationship between loft and ball flight is essential for golfers to choose the right club for their shot. It also helps them adjust their swing and technique to achieve the desired outcome. For example, a golfer may choose to use a lower lofted club for a long drive or a higher lofted club for a short approach shot.

Furthermore, understanding loft can also help golfers in adjusting their ball flight in case of a bad shot. By knowing the effect of loft on ball flight, golfers can manipulate their shot to avoid hazards or reach the green more efficiently.

Overall, understanding loft and its effect on ball flight is crucial for golfers to have a successful and enjoyable game. It is important to have a good grasp of the different loft angles and how they affect the ball flight, which can help golfers to choose the right club for their shot and adjust their technique accordingly.

How Loft Affects Accuracy and Distance

The loft of a golf club has a significant impact on the accuracy and distance of a shot. Understanding how loft affects the ball flight is crucial for golfers, especially when choosing the right irons for their game. In this section, we will discuss how loft influences the trajectory and distance of a shot.

Loft is the angle between the shaft of the club and the ground when the club is in a vertical position. This angle determines the trajectory of the ball flight and how much height and distance it will achieve. Golf clubs with higher loft angles, such as wedges, produce a higher, shorter shot with a steeper trajectory, making them ideal for precise shots around the green or out of sand traps. Conversely, golf clubs with lower loft angles, such as woods and long irons, produce a lower, longer shot with a flatter trajectory, making them suitable for longer shots and hitting off the tee.

The amount of loft on a golf club also affects the spin rate of the ball. A higher loft angle generates more spin, which results in a shot with more backspin and control, ideal for approaches and chip shots around the green. On the other hand, a lower loft angle generates less spin, resulting in a shot with less backspin and less control, ideal for longer shots and driving.

Moreover, the loft of a golf club also affects the ball’s launch angle, which is the angle at which the ball leaves the clubface. A higher loft angle creates a steeper launch angle, resulting in a higher, shorter shot with more spin. Conversely, a lower loft angle creates a flatter launch angle, resulting in a lower, longer shot with less spin.

Understanding how loft affects accuracy and distance is crucial for golfers when selecting the right clubs for their game. Choosing the right loft angle for each club can significantly improve a golfer’s accuracy and distance, leading to better overall performance on the course.
